“…The data considered in this review clearly demonstrate the high synthetic potential of α-haloketones. Many biologically active heterocyclic compounds have been obtained based on these reagents [62,114,122,126,131,458,508,618,626,[724][725][726][727][728][729][730][731]. This suggests that α-haloketones can be particularly promising synthons in combinatorial synthesis of functionalized carbo-and heterocyclic compounds used in the design of novel highly effective pharmaceuticals with a broad spectrum of bioresponses.…”
